While at the Governor’s Ball following last night’s Academy Awards ceremony on Sunday night, Harry Potter star Dan Radcliffe spoke about meeting and presenting an award with Twilight lead actress Kristen Stewart.

Being the gentlemen that he is, Radcliffe wanted to take care of Stewart who showed up to the event on crutches after suffering a foot injury. “I felt so bad. I just wanted to pick her up, put her in my arms and carry her onto the stage.”

Continued Radcliffe to E! Online, “I probably would have dropped her and opened her wound again. I felt like this was a long time coming. I feel like we’ve been meant to meet. This was the perfect way. And you know what? She is so nice—really, really nice.”
